What Is Assault and Battery?

Assault and battery are often used together, but they can be separate criminal offenses. Assault is putting someone in imminent fear of harm or bodily injury. Battery involves unlawful or offensive physical contact. Attempted battery that doesn’t involve contact can be a type of assault. While people typically think of assault and battery as criminal charges, if you are the victim of an assault or battery, you can sue your assailant even if they are not criminally charged.

What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need an Assault and Battery Lawyer?

Many common situations can escalate quickly into a physical altercation. But you may need a lawyer to help you sue for an assault or battery if you are the victim of:

  • A fight that broke out
  • A mugging, robbery, or burglary
  • Horseplay that escalated and you were hurt
  • False claims of domestic violence

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ire an Assault and Battery Lawyer?

If you don’t hire an assault and battery lawyer, likely find it much harder to secure any settlement compensation. You could miss the statute of limitations for filing a lawsuit if California has one. When it comes to negotiations, the defendant will likely have their own lawyer, who will know the law better than you. You could be at a big disadvantage in mediation or settlement negotiations. Getting compensation could take a long time without strong legal representation.
